Police hunt suspected arsonist in Eglinton Avenue West fire

Police are searching for a suspect who they say lit cardboard boxes and garbage bags on fire in the early morning hours of Oct. 3 in front of an Eglinton Avenue West pharmacy.

Surveillance footage shows a man loitering in front of the Pharmasave building at 491 Eglinton Ave. West just after 2:40 a.m., police said. The man can be seen bending down, setting the garbage bags on fire, then walking from the scene westbound on Eglinton Avenue. A screen capture from the surveillance video was released.

Police describe the man as white, 20–30 years old with a medium build and facial hair. He was wearing jeans and a dark jacket, and was carrying a black backpack.
